Output 97dfe5a3b8e5f185f241ffc26415581c52092ca6a4e65c480b1f3e08af66d060:1

value
19057294
script pubkey
OP_HASH160 OP_PUSHBYTES_20 434eb0c5a6815fefb8030b00b3ea2648eff966a8 OP_EQUAL
address
37puTuh6rXoyuA38SRBAyqu8Wf4mK1NsFw
transaction
97dfe5a3b8e5f185f241ffc26415581c52092ca6a4e65c480b1f3e08af66d060
spent
true